Texas Deceptive Trade Practices Act
Texas protects car buyers through the Deceptive Trade Practices Act and the Texas Lemon Law. Vehicle service contract providers must be registered with the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ation, ensuring consumer protection and financial accountability. Hunters Creek Village residents benefit from these protections when purchasing extended vehicle warranties.
- Lemon Law applies to new vehicles within the warranty period
- Vehicle service contracts must be backed by insurance or financial reserves
- Consumers can file complaints with the Texas Attorney General
- 30-day right to cancel extended warranty contracts
Common Repair Costs in Hunters Creek Village, TX
Understanding repair costs specific to the Texas region helps Hunters Creek Village drivers appreciate the value of extended warranty protection. The average major repair in Texas costs $832, but specific repairs can vary significantly:
| Repair | Average Cost | Covered By |
|---|---|---|
| Engine Replacement | $4,095 | Powertrain, Full Coverage, Bumper-to-Bumper |
| Differential Repair | $1,365 | Powertrain, Full Coverage, Bumper-to-Bumper |
| Turbocharger Replacement | $2,548 | Bumper-to-Bumper |
| Power Steering Rack Replacement | $1,001 | Full Coverage, Bumper-to-Bumper |
| Catalytic Converter Replacement | $1,638 | Full Coverage, Bumper-to-Bumper |
| Timing Belt/Chain Replacement | $1,092 | Powertrain, Full Coverage, Bumper-to-Bumper |
Without warranty coverage, a single major repair could cost Hunters Creek Village vehicle owners thousands of dollars. Extended warranty plans convert these unpredictable expenses into manageable monthly payments.
